Jason Rigby’s Mayhem brings together three singular voices in contemporary music: Rigby’s incisive saxophone language—by turns volatile, searching, and lyrical—interlocks with Guiliana’s innovative approach to rhythm and Morrissey’s deeply grounded yet harmonically adventurous bass work. Together, they create a sound that is both forward-looking and rooted in the improvisational tradition, blurring genre boundaries while remaining intensely communicative. This album release performance presents “Esoteric Graffiti” as a living work—shaped in real time by interaction, space, and audience—offering listeners an immersive experience at the intersection of modern jazz, experimental music, and hybrid sonic design.
